  • Patent number: 12351462
    Abstract: Devices, methods, products, and systems for shaping and coating graphite are disclosed. The method includes providing a volume of purified graphite particles in a chamber of a shaping and coating machine, rotating the volume of purified graphite particles at a first speed for a first length of time in the chamber to form Spherical Purified Graphite (SPG) particles, providing a first powder coating material in the chamber of the shaping and coating machine, and rotating the first powder coating material and the SPG particles at a second speed and for a second length of time in the chamber to form Coated Spherical Purified Graphite (CSPG) particles.

  • Patent number: 12215029
    Abstract: A graphite purification system contains a vessel adapted to contain graphite particles, including an inductive coil for heating said vessel; and a cooling system for cooling said graphite purification system, whereby the cooling system is adapted to also cool the graphite particles. The purification system may be a continuous or batch system, and, the vessel may be at least partially formed from graphite. A process for purifying graphite particles is also presented and includes providing a vessel formed at least partially from graphite; loading graphite particles into the vessel; inductively heating at least a portion of the vessel, and thereby heating the graphite particles in physical contact with the vessel; and cooling the vessel and the graphite particles.

  • Patent number: 11728099
    Abstract: An asymmetric supercapacitor having a positive electrode, a negative electrode and a biasing electrode disposed between the positive electrode and negative electrode. The biasing electrode accumulates a mass-balanced equivalent amount of charge as the supercapacitor is charging, and an independent voltage applied to the biasing electrode causes charge to be forced to the positive electrode or the negative electrode maintaining an equilibrium in the charge double layer.
